Oxmo Puccino, real name Abdoulaye Diarra, is a Malian-born French rapper. Born in Bamako in 1976, he is considered one of the pioneers of French rap. Oxmo Puccino stands out for his complex poetry and intricate rhymes, often focusing on social and political themes. His music blends elements of traditional hip hop with influences from African and jazz music. After starting to perform in the 1990s, Oxmo Puccino released his debut album, *Le Chant du Loup*, in 1998. The album was a critical and commercial success, establishing him as a key figure in the French rap scene. Throughout his career, Oxmo Puccino has collaborated with numerous French and international artists, including IAM, MC Solaar, and Kery James. Some of his most important albums include *Le Chant du Loup*, *L'Enfant de la Rue* (2001), and *La Vie en Rose* (2006). Among Oxmo Puccino's most representative tracks are «Le Petit Prince», «J'ai Vû le Soleil», «La Vie en Rose» and «L'Enfant de la Rue».
